Meta-Didactical Transposition is a theoretical framework used to describe mathematics teachers’ professional development as a process, comprising a number of variables and their possible changes over time. It was first introduced in Italy (Arzarello et al. 2012), and then more widely for the international community (Arzarello et al. 2014). It is based on Chevallard’s Anthropological Theory of Didactics (Chevallard 1985 and Chevallard, this Encyclopedia) and the framework takes into account the relationships and reciprocal influences of two communities – the community of teachers and that of researchers, involved in professional development – with respect to their professional practices. Meta-Didactical Transposition involves these intertwined features: 1. Institutional aspects, 2. Meta-didactical praxeologies, 3. The dynamics between internal and external components, 4. The role of the broker, 5. Double dialectics.
